Transaction 72f176f5452d58abc69d62775463ca8a2cb43e164e57080915feb94a6750f21c

1 Input
2 Outputs
  • 72f176f5452d58abc69d62775463ca8a2cb43e164e57080915feb94a6750f21c:0
  • value  407960
    address  38dzFbCuPLdKUNcxeRXVHoPyxSaCBGAwa9
  • 72f176f5452d58abc69d62775463ca8a2cb43e164e57080915feb94a6750f21c:1
  • value  1982103
    address  18cFieSupFaVy6h5QyRmyGpovgcTtgz95